Networks of workstations are an emerging architectural paradigm for high-performance parallel and distributed systems. Exploiting networks of workstations for massive data management poses exciting challenges. We consider here the problem of managing record-structured data in such an environment. For example, managing collections of HTML documents on a cluster of WWW servers is an important application for which our approach provides support. The records are accessed by a dynamically growing set of clients based on a search key (e.g., a URL). To scale up the throughput of client accesses with approximately constant response time, the records and thus also their access load are dynamically redistributed across a growing set of workstations. ...
Large-scale web and text retrieval systems deal with amounts of data that greatly exceed the capacit...
Amid a data revolution that is transforming industries around the globe, computing systems have unde...
Large distributed storage systems such as High Performance Computing (HPC) systems used by national ...
Large-scale data-centric systems help organizations store, manipulate, and derive value from large v...
To provide low-latency and high-throughput guarantees, most large key-value stores keep the data in ...
Heterogeneity in cloud environments is a fact of life—from workload skews and network path changes, ...
Nonvolatile memories are transforming the data center. Over the past decade, enterprise flash has e...
Traditional data centers are designed with a rigid architecture of fit-for-purpose servers that prov...
We focus on load balancing policies for homogeneous clustered web servers that tune their parameters...
capacity management, next generation data centers, performance models, measurements, workload analys...
This paper introduces volume leases as a mechanism for providing cache consistency for large-scale, ...
Web services, large and small, use in-memory caches like memcached to lower database loads and quick...
This article introduces volume leases as a mechanism for providing server-driven cache consistency f...
Abstract Cloud computing applications require a scalable, elastic and fault tol-erant storage system...
This paper discusses our general approach to load management in a distributed system, as well as its...
Large-scale web and text retrieval systems deal with amounts of data that greatly exceed the capacit...
Amid a data revolution that is transforming industries around the globe, computing systems have unde...
Large distributed storage systems such as High Performance Computing (HPC) systems used by national ...
Large-scale data-centric systems help organizations store, manipulate, and derive value from large v...
To provide low-latency and high-throughput guarantees, most large key-value stores keep the data in ...
Heterogeneity in cloud environments is a fact of life—from workload skews and network path changes, ...
Nonvolatile memories are transforming the data center. Over the past decade, enterprise flash has e...
Traditional data centers are designed with a rigid architecture of fit-for-purpose servers that prov...
We focus on load balancing policies for homogeneous clustered web servers that tune their parameters...
capacity management, next generation data centers, performance models, measurements, workload analys...
This paper introduces volume leases as a mechanism for providing cache consistency for large-scale, ...
Web services, large and small, use in-memory caches like memcached to lower database loads and quick...
This article introduces volume leases as a mechanism for providing server-driven cache consistency f...
Abstract Cloud computing applications require a scalable, elastic and fault tol-erant storage system...
This paper discusses our general approach to load management in a distributed system, as well as its...
Large-scale web and text retrieval systems deal with amounts of data that greatly exceed the capacit...
Amid a data revolution that is transforming industries around the globe, computing systems have unde...
Large distributed storage systems such as High Performance Computing (HPC) systems used by national ...